Web29 jul. 2024 · To remove the Water Flosser reservoir or tank, Look at the bottom of your unit. You will see a sliding piece with one lock symbol and one unlock symbol. Ensure the slider is set to unlock. You can then hold the reservoir in one hand and the neck of the unit in the other and pull it apart, This can be tough the first few times. Web30 aug. 2024 · Insert tip into the center of the knob at the top of the Water Flosser handle. Press firmly until the tip clicks into place. To remove the tip from the handle, press the tip eject button and pull tip from the handle. CAUTION: Do not press tip eject button while unit is running.
